What is a Paloma?

What is a Paloma

  • The Paloma is a conventional Mexican cocktail traditionally made with:
  • Tequila (usually blanco)
  • Grapefruit soda (like Jarritos or Squirt)
  • Fresh lime juice
  • Salt for the rim (non-compulsory)
  • Unlike the greater well-known Margarita, the Paloma is slightly much less sweet and greater bubbling way to the soda. It's mild, tart, and extremely-clean.

Spicy Paloma Cocktail Recipe

Spicy Paloma Cocktail Recipe

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need for one serving:

  • 2 ouncesblanco tequila
  • 1 ozclean grapefruit juice (or 3 ozif skipping soda)
  • 0.Five oz.Lime juice
  • zero.Five oz.Simple syrup (regulate to flavor)
  • 2–3 slices of smooth jalapeño (for muddling)
  • Grapefruit soda (like Jarritos, Squirt, or Fever-Tree)
  • Tajin or salt (for rimming the glass)

Ice cubes

Garnish: Grapefruit wedge, jalapeño slice, or chili salt rim

Instructions

1. Prep Your Glass

Rub a lime wedge across the rim of a highball or rocks glass. Dip the rim into Tajin or salt for that more burst of flavor with each sip. Fill the glass with ice.

2. Muddle the Jalapeño

In a shaker, gently clutter 2–three slices of easy jalapeño with the smooth syrup. The more you clutter, the spicier the drink receives—so tailor the heat on your choice.

3. Add Citrus and Tequila

Add the grapefruit juice, lime juice, and tequila to the shaker. Fill with ice and shake vigorously for 10–15 seconds.

4. Strain and Top

Strain the aggregate into your organized glass. Top with grapefruit soda to your liking—usually approximately 2–3 oz...

5. Garnish

Add a sparkling jalapeño slice or grapefruit wedge at the rim. For presentation, a chili salt rim and thinly sliced chili floating inside the drink artwork wonderful.

Flavor Variations

The Spicy Paloma is flexible. Here are some approaches to remix it:

1. Smoky Spicy Paloma

Substitute mezcal for tequila to feature a smoky, earthy be conscious that pairs exceedingly with chili heat.

2. Herbal Infusion

Add a twig of rosemary or basil while shaking for an herbal twist. Jalapeño-basil Paloma? Yes, please.

3. Blood Orange or Pink Grapefruit

Swap great grapefruit for blood orange or purple grapefruit juice for a sweeter, deeper Spicy Paloma Cocktail Recipe.

4. Spicy Honey Syrup

Use a honey syrup infused with chili flakes in location of smooth syrup. It adds a warmness, wealthy sweetness that mellows the Spicy paloma cocktail recipe with vodka.

Tips for Making the Perfect Spicy Paloma

Tips for Making the Perfect Spicy Paloma

Use Fresh Citrus

Bottled grapefruit and lime juices can’t compete with freshly squeezed juice. Fresh juice now not handiest tastes higher however moreover elevates the aroma and texture of the drink.

Don’t Overdo the Spice

Start with one or jalapeño slices. You can continually upload greater, but you can not take it out as quickly as it's too exceedingly spiced.

Balance Is Key

Cocktails are all about stability: sweet, sour, sour, and spice. Tweak the simple syrup or citrus to find out your fine Paloma cocktail ingredients.

Pick the Right Tequila

Blanco tequila works high-quality because it’s clean and doesn’t overpower the citrus and chili flavors. Look for 100% agave tequila for smoothness.

History of the Paloma

History of the Paloma

The Paloma’s foundation is a bit mysterious, but many consider it became created in Mexico within the mid-20th century. Some credit score Don Javier Delgado Corona, the legendary owner of La Capilla bar in Tequila, Jalisco.

Unlike the Margarita, which determined reputation within the U.S. Fast, the Paloma grew greater quietly in recognition—until craft cocktail culture rediscovered it. The drink’s simplicity, affordability, and thirst-quenching attraction made it successful globally.

Today, extraordinarily spiced variations are particularly present day in artisanal cocktail bars and on social media structures like Instagram and TikTok.
